WebAug 11, 2024 · Early warning signs of melanoma. The key to detecting melanoma early is to know what to look for and where to look for it. This isn’t always easy, as melanoma can be a master of disguise. It may look like an age spot, a bruise, a sore, a cyst, a scar or a dark line beneath your nail. Biopsies of areas other than the skin may be needed in some cases. For example, if melanoma has already been diagnosed on the skin, nearby lymph nodes may be biopsied to see if the cancer has spread to them. Rarely, biopsies may be needed to figure out what type of cancer someone has. i rather stand tall than live on my kneesWebJan 10, 2024 · Melanoma in situ is also known as stage 0 melanoma.
